Use the correct focus mode

When in the moment of a portrait photography shoot, it s easy to forget the little things. For 99% of portraits, I use single shot focus mode. However, if I switch to a shot of someone walking down a path toward the camera or a groom jumping as the couple runs to the chapel, then I need to remember to switch to continuous focus (Nikon) or AI Servo (Canon) so that the photo is sharp even though the subject is moving.
